Assistant Property Manager


Reports To: Property Manager

Employment Type: Full-Time | Non-Exempt

Schedule: 40 hours per week (including two weekends per month as assigned)

What You’ll Do

As the property manager's right-hand partner, you’ll oversee the community's day-to-day operations, ensuring a seamless living experience for residents and profitable ownership performance.


Key Responsibilities


Leasing & Marketing:

  • Support and execute leasing strategies to meet and exceed occupancy goals

  • Conduct tours, present available apartments, and close leases with prospective residents

  • Drive community outreach and corporate partnerships to increase traffic and brand awareness

  • Coordinate resident engagement events and maintain positive community relationships

  • Track and report on leasing traffic, marketing campaigns, and market trends

Resident Relations & Customer Service

  • Create an outstanding resident experience from initial tour through renewal.

  • Respond to resident inquiries and concerns with professionalism and urgency.

  • Assist with lease renewals, resident notices, and retention strategies.

Administrative & Financial Management

  • Manage daily office operations and correspondence.

  • Process applications, lease agreements, move-ins, move-outs, and resident file updates

  • Assist with rent collection and accounts receivable, as well as coordinating with accounting.

  • Support preparation for court appearances and legal filings as needed (travel required)

  • Maintain accurate property records in Entrata, eSite, or similar management software.

  • Handle invoice processing, vendor communications, and supply inventory management.


Who You Are


Qualifications

  • 1 year of experience in leasing, sales, or customer service

  • High School diploma or equivalent required; Associate’s Degree or higher preferred

  • Valid PA/NJ/FL driver’s license

  • Knowledge of Fair Housing Laws

  • Industry certifications (ARM, RAM, CAM, CLP) are a plus.

Skills & Attributes

  • Strong communication skills (oral and written)

  • Excellent organizational and time management abilities

  • Detail-oriented with a proactive approach to problem-solving

  • Confident, energetic, and a positive team player

  • Tech-savvy: Proficient in Microsoft Office and property management software

  • Customer-focused mindset with a passion for community building
